Jamstack ช่วยคุณปรับปรุงประสิทธิภาพ SEO และความปลอดภัยได้อย่างไร
เผยแพร่แล้ว: 2023-03-15ทุกๆ ปี บริษัทต่างๆ จำนวนมากขึ้นเปิดตัวเว็บไซต์และเข้าสู่ตลาดอินเทอร์เน็ต ซึ่งนำไปสู่การแข่งขันในตลาดที่ดุเดือด ปัจจุบัน มีเว็บไซต์มากกว่า 1.88 พันล้าน เว็บไซต์ ดังนั้นการได้รับการจัดอันดับที่ดีในเครื่องมือค้นหาดูเหมือนจะเป็นความท้าทายที่ยิ่งใหญ่ โดยเฉพาะอย่างยิ่งสำหรับมือใหม่ และสิ่งนี้อธิบายว่าทำไมการปรับแต่งเว็บไซต์ให้ติดอันดับบนเครื่องมือการค้นหา (SEO) จึงมีความสำคัญอย่างยิ่ง
พูดง่ายๆ SEO คือเทคนิคในการทำให้เว็บไซต์มองเห็นได้มากขึ้นสำหรับผู้ใช้ที่ค้นหาบริการหรือผลิตภัณฑ์บางอย่างบนเครื่องมือค้นหา เช่น Google, Bing, Yandex, DuckDuckGo เป็นต้น ยิ่งเว็บไซต์ของคุณมีการปรับแต่งมากเท่าไหร่ คุณก็จะยิ่งมองเห็นได้มากขึ้นเท่านั้น มีในผลการค้นหา นั่นแสดงว่าคุณมีโอกาสสูงที่จะดึงดูดความสนใจของผู้ใช้และเพิ่มอัตราการแปลงของคุณ ง่ายนิดเดียว!
จากที่กล่าวมา Jamstack เป็นสถาปัตยกรรมการพัฒนาเว็บไซต์สมัยใหม่หนึ่งเดียวที่สามารถช่วยให้คุณสร้างเว็บไซต์ได้เร็วขึ้น ดีขึ้น หรือมีความปลอดภัยมากขึ้น และในบทความนี้ เราจะพูดถึงวิธีที่ Jamstack สามารถเป็นขุมทรัพย์สำหรับเว็บไซต์ที่มี SEO สูง
มาขุดกันเถอะ!
SEO และวิวัฒนาการของมัน
ปัจจุบัน SEO เป็นกลยุทธ์เต็มรูปแบบที่มุ่งเพิ่มการมองเห็นและการวางตำแหน่งของหน้าเว็บในผลการค้นหาทั่วไป มันเคยเป็นเพียงตำแหน่งของคำหลัก ชื่อเมตา และคำอธิบาย
มีหลายแง่มุมมากกว่าเทคนิค SEO มาตรฐานทั่วไปที่ Google คำนึงถึงเมื่อพิจารณาถึงวิธีจัดอันดับหน้าเว็บ รวมถึงลิงก์ย้อนกลับ พฤติกรรมผู้ชม ความตั้งใจในการค้นหา และสถิติ
เช่นเดียวกับที่ SEO เคยเป็นผู้เชี่ยวชาญที่ง่ายกว่า ตอนนี้กลายเป็นสิ่งที่ท้าทายมากขึ้นเนื่องจากการแข่งขันที่รุนแรง การปรับแต่งอัลกอริทึมอย่างสม่ำเสมอ และผู้ใช้ที่ได้รับข้อมูล กระบวนการของ SEO กำลังดำเนินอยู่ ในทางกลับกัน ความเร็วของไซต์เป็นอีกแง่มุมหนึ่งที่ส่งผลต่อการจัดอันดับของเว็บไซต์
Jamstack คืออะไร
สถาปัตยกรรมการพัฒนาเว็บที่เรียกว่า Jamstack อิงจาก JavaScript ฝั่งไคลเอ็นต์, API ที่นำมาใช้ซ้ำได้ และมาร์กอัปที่สร้างไว้ล่วงหน้า ทำให้นักพัฒนาสามารถสร้างเว็บไซต์ที่สร้างแบบคงที่ได้ การให้บริการ HTML จากการโฮสต์แบบคงที่เป็นส่วนหนึ่งของกระบวนการ หากคุณต้องการใช้ JavaScript เพื่อส่งเนื้อหาแบบไดนามิกและประสบการณ์ผู้ใช้ที่เหนือกว่า สถาปัตยกรรมเว็บ Jamstack เป็นทางเลือกที่ดีที่สุด
Jamstack เดิมย่อมาจาก JavaScript, APIs และ Markup องค์กรต่างๆ เช่น Shopify, Nike และ PayPal รับรองถึงประสิทธิภาพและความปลอดภัยระดับสูงที่สถาปัตยกรรมเว็บนี้มอบให้
เนื้อหาแต่ละรายการจะแสดงผลเป็น HTML ทำให้เครื่องมือค้นหาสามารถจัดทำดัชนีและแก้ปัญหาต่างๆ ที่เกี่ยวข้องกับการปรับเว็บไซต์ให้เหมาะกับเครื่องมือค้นหาได้ง่าย ความปลอดภัยที่มากขึ้นและความผิดพลาดของรันไทม์ที่น้อยลงก็เป็นผลมาจากคำขอแต่ละรายการที่รันโค้ดน้อยลง
เหตุใด Jamstack จึงเป็นตัวเลือกที่ดีที่สุดสำหรับ SEO
ไซต์ Jamstack มีประสิทธิภาพที่ยอดเยี่ยม ซึ่งเป็นหนึ่งในข้อได้เปรียบหลักของพวกเขา เนื่องจากให้บริการไฟล์ HTML ที่สร้างไว้ล่วงหน้าผ่านเครือข่ายการส่งเนื้อหา (CDN) แทนที่จะแสดงผลบนเซิร์ฟเวอร์ ผลลัพธ์สุดท้ายคือเวลาโหลดแบบเต็มหน้าและ DOM พร้อมเร็วขึ้น นั่นอธิบายว่าทำไมไซต์ Jamstack จึงโหลดได้เร็ว และเนื่องจาก Google ให้ความสำคัญกับการโหลดหน้าเว็บที่เร็วขึ้นเมื่อสร้างดัชนีหน้าเว็บ ไซต์ Jamstack จึงปรากฏที่ด้านบนสุดของผลการค้นหาอย่างหลีกเลี่ยงไม่ได้
ข้อมูลที่มีโครงสร้าง
Jamstack ช่วยให้สามารถใช้ข้อมูลที่มีโครงสร้าง ซึ่งเป็นอีกองค์ประกอบหนึ่งที่เป็นประโยชน์ต่อ SEO ตามความเกี่ยวข้องของวลีค้นหา เครื่องมือค้นหาจัดลำดับความสำคัญของเนื้อหา วิธีนี้เรียกว่า JSON-LD ใช้ JSON เพื่อเข้ารหัสข้อมูลที่เชื่อมโยง
เช่นเดียวกับวิธีการทำงานของ JSON แบบดั้งเดิม JSON-LD ช่วยให้สามารถจัดประเภทข้อมูลได้อย่างมีประสิทธิภาพ การเพิ่ม JSON-LD เป็นวิธีการที่ตรงไปตรงมาสำหรับไซต์แบบสแตติก โดยไม่ต้องแก้ไขเนื้อหาและบ็อตที่แสดงผลโดยเซิร์ฟเวอร์ นักพัฒนาสามารถรวมไว้ในขั้นตอนการสร้างเอง พวกเขาเพียงแค่เรียกใช้สคริปต์อย่างง่ายที่แทรกข้อมูลที่จำเป็นลงในไฟล์ HTML นอกจากนี้ Jamstack ยังไม่จำเป็นต้องเตรียมเนื้อหาเพิ่มเติมอีกด้วย
การเพิ่มประสิทธิภาพไซต์แบบคงที่
การโหลดอย่างรวดเร็วของไซต์แบบสแตติกไม่ใช่เหตุผลที่ดีพอสำหรับกลยุทธ์ SEO ที่ดี เนื่องจากเป็นการหลีกเลี่ยงพารามิเตอร์ที่สำคัญอื่นๆ เช่น การนำทาง การเข้าชมบนมือถือ โครงสร้างของ URL เป็นต้น
เนื่องจากมีเนื้อหาอยู่แล้ว นักพัฒนาจึงต้องสร้างแผนผังไซต์เมื่อทำงานกับไซต์แบบสแตติก นอกจากนี้ ไซต์แบบสแตติกจำนวนมากถูกสร้างขึ้นโดยใช้ Static Site Generator (SSG) ซึ่งมาพร้อมกับคุณสมบัติการทำแผนที่ไซต์ในตัว หากไม่มี คุณสามารถใช้ปลั๊กอินเพื่อทำให้ขั้นตอนง่ายขึ้นได้ ด้วยไซต์ Jamstack การแมปไซต์ไม่ใช่ปัญหา
ประโยชน์หลักของ Jamstack สำหรับเว็บไซต์ที่ปลอดภัยและเป็นมิตรกับ SEO
เมื่อพูดถึง SEO และการเพิ่มประสิทธิภาพเนื้อหา Jamstack จะเตรียมเว็บไซต์ของคุณให้ตรงตามวัตถุประสงค์ SEO ทุกข้อที่คุณนึกออก ข้อดีของไซต์ Jamstack สำหรับ SEO มีดังต่อไปนี้:
ความปลอดภัยที่เหนือชั้น
มีการรันโค้ดน้อยลงในทุกคำขอเมื่อไซต์เป็นแบบคงที่ ผลลัพธ์ที่ได้คือความปลอดภัยของข้อมูลที่ดีขึ้นและข้อผิดพลาดรันไทม์น้อยลง เฉพาะการเพิ่มประสิทธิภาพสินทรัพย์รันไทม์และการวางไฟล์สแตติกเหล่านั้นบน CDN เท่านั้นที่เป็นปัญหาหลักสำหรับนักพัฒนา
สิ่งนี้นำไปสู่การปรับปรุงประสบการณ์ผู้ใช้ผ่านระดับประสิทธิภาพของเว็บไซต์ที่ได้รับการปรับปรุง ความล่าช้าของเวลาแฝงที่น้อยลง และลดระยะทางการเดินทางของเครือข่าย ท้ายที่สุดแล้ว เว็บไซต์ที่โหลดเร็วและปลอดภัยเป็นสิ่งที่ทุกคนต้องการ
การทำดัชนี SEO
Jamstack และ SEO เป็นของคู่กัน ตามที่กล่าวไว้ข้างต้น Google มักจะชอบไซต์ที่มีการโหลดหน้าเว็บที่เร็วกว่าและตำแหน่งคำหลักและ URL ที่ดีกว่า ดังนั้น การทำงานกับเฟรมเวิร์ก Jamstack แบบไร้เซิร์ฟเวอร์จะส่งผลให้มีผู้ใช้ที่มีส่วนร่วมเพิ่มขึ้นพร้อมกับอัตราการแปลงที่สูงขึ้น
นอกจากนี้ คุณสามารถหลีกเลี่ยงการลงสีที่ช้าและการกระตุกของเลย์เอาต์ได้โดยการลบรูปภาพที่ปิดกั้นการเรนเดอร์ การแก้ไขไฟล์ JS และ CSS ที่ไม่ได้ใช้ และการปรับอิมเมจของไซต์ให้เหมาะสม
การจัดการโครงสร้างพื้นฐาน
Jamstack ช่วยให้เว็บไซต์สื่อสารข้อมูลและทำงานได้อย่างรวดเร็วและปลอดภัยด้วยความช่วยเหลือของ API ของบุคคลที่สามหลายตัว คุณสามารถทำงานให้เสร็จโดยไม่ต้องตั้งค่าโครงสร้างพื้นฐานและจัดการโค้ดเบสส่วนหลังและฐานข้อมูล
ระบบการจัดการเนื้อหา
เนื่องจากการพัฒนาอย่างรวดเร็วของ Jamstack ในช่วง 10 ปีที่ผ่านมา จึงกลายเป็นโซลูชัน CMS ที่ได้รับความนิยม นักพัฒนาเว็บอาจเพิ่มการกระจายเนื้อหาไปยังผู้ใช้ปลายทางด้วยสถาปัตยกรรมส่วนหน้าของ Jamstack ที่แยกส่วน
หากคุณเพิ่มการจัดส่งเนื้อหาผ่านการแคชแบบคงที่ คุณจะไม่ต้องกังวลเกี่ยวกับการละทิ้งความยืดหยุ่นของกระบวนการเผยแพร่ เนื่องจาก Jamstack ใช้ไฟล์มากกว่าฐานข้อมูล การจัดการเวอร์ชันจึงง่ายและสะดวกมาก
วิธีปรับปรุง SEO สำหรับเว็บไซต์ Jamstack ของคุณ
ต่อไปนี้คือวิธีทดลองและทดสอบบางส่วนเพื่อเพิ่มประสิทธิภาพเว็บไซต์ Jamstack สำหรับการค้นหาและมอบประสบการณ์ผู้ใช้ที่ยอดเยี่ยมตามที่คุณต้องการ:
1. การโหลดหน้าเว็บอย่างรวดเร็ว
แม้ว่าโดยทั่วไปแล้วไซต์ Jamstack จะเร็วมาก แต่ก็มีเคล็ดลับสองข้อที่จะทำให้ไซต์เร็วขึ้น:
การลดขนาดเนื้อหา – บีบอัดไฟล์ JavaScript และลดขนาดไฟล์ HTML และ CSS
รูปภาพที่ตอบสนอง – กำหนดรูปภาพที่จะใช้สำหรับความหนาแน่นหลายพิกเซล เพื่อให้เบราว์เซอร์สามารถทำงานกับรูปภาพที่ดีที่สุดได้
2. โครงสร้างเนื้อหาที่เหมาะสม
การจัดรูปแบบเนื้อหาของคุณด้วยวิธีที่เหมาะสมนั้นมีประโยชน์ทั้งจาก SEO และมุมมองของผู้ใช้ ผู้ใช้อินเทอร์เน็ตมักชอบไซต์ที่มีโครงสร้างดีและใช้งานง่าย มีสองสิ่งที่คุณต้องพิจารณาที่นี่เสมอ – การสร้างแผนผังเว็บไซต์ด้วยปลั๊กอินตัวสร้างเว็บไซต์แบบคงที่และการใช้คำหลักที่เหมาะสมใน URL แบบคงที่
3. ประสบการณ์มือถือ
ประสบการณ์การท่องเว็บผ่านมือถือเป็นอีกหนึ่งปัจจัยสำคัญ เครื่องมือสร้างไซต์แบบสแตติกหลายตัว ใช้หลักการออกแบบเว็บที่ตอบสนองและใช้คำสั่งสื่อ CSS สำหรับหน้าจอหลายขนาด คุณจะสามารถเพิ่มประสิทธิภาพเว็บไซต์ของคุณสำหรับอุปกรณ์ต่างๆ ไม่ว่าจะเป็นคอมพิวเตอร์ แท็บเล็ต หรือโทรศัพท์มือถือ
4. การแบ่งปันทางสังคม
เครื่องมือค้นหาจัดลำดับความสำคัญของไซต์ที่แสดงการมีส่วนร่วมในปริมาณที่เหมาะสมในหลายแพลตฟอร์ม จำนวนไลค์ รีทวีต แสดงความคิดเห็นและแชร์ไม่ได้เป็นเพียงสิ่งไร้สาระ นอกจากนี้ยังทำหน้าที่เป็นตัวชี้วัดว่าเนื้อหาเว็บไซต์ของคุณมีส่วนร่วมมากน้อยเพียงใด ดังนั้น การสร้างตัวตนบนโซเชียลมีเดียจะช่วยให้คุณนำทราฟฟิกที่มีคุณภาพมาสู่เว็บไซต์และดึงดูดผู้มีโอกาสเป็นลูกค้าของคุณ
สรุป
ไม่มีใครไม่เห็นด้วยว่าการพัฒนาเว็บกำลังกลับคืนสู่รากเหง้า โดย CSS, HTML และ JavaScript ได้กลายเป็นดาวเด่นของการพัฒนาเว็บไซต์อย่างแท้จริง เมื่อพูดถึง SEO นักพัฒนาซอฟต์แวร์ ผู้เชี่ยวชาญด้าน UX และผู้เชี่ยวชาญด้าน SEO จะต้องทำงานร่วมกัน
เว็บไซต์ Jamstack ของคุณจะทำงานได้อย่างยอดเยี่ยมหากคุณทำทุกอย่างถูกต้อง ตรงตามความคาดหวังของผู้ชมเป้าหมายของคุณ การมีสถาปัตยกรรมที่เชื่อถือได้สำหรับเว็บไซต์ของคุณเป็นสิ่งที่คุณไม่สามารถมองข้ามได้ โดยเฉพาะอย่างยิ่งเมื่อความเร็วและประสิทธิภาพได้รับความสนใจมากขึ้นจากผู้ใช้ปลายทางและเครื่องมือค้นหา ดังนั้น มองหา บริการพัฒนา Jamstack ที่เชื่อถือได้ และสร้างเว็บไซต์ที่อุดมด้วย SEO ที่ให้ผลลัพธ์!